Table of Contents
Integrating encryption into cloud storage enhances data security by protecting information from unauthorized access. It is a critical component for organizations and individuals who handle sensitive data. This article discusses key security principles and practical tips for effective encryption implementation in cloud environments.
Understanding Encryption in Cloud Storage
Encryption converts data into a coded format that can only be accessed with a decryption key. In cloud storage, encryption can be applied at different levels, including data at rest and data in transit. Proper encryption ensures that even if data is intercepted or accessed without authorization, it remains unreadable.
Security Principles for Encryption
Effective encryption relies on several core principles:
- Key Management: Securely generating, storing, and rotating encryption keys is essential to prevent unauthorized access.
- Encryption Algorithms: Using strong, industry-standard algorithms such as AES-256 enhances security.
- End-to-End Encryption: Encrypting data from the source to the destination minimizes exposure.
- Access Controls: Limiting who can access decryption keys reduces risk.
Practical Tips for Implementing Encryption
To effectively integrate encryption into cloud storage, consider these practical tips:
- Use client-side encryption to encrypt data before uploading it to the cloud.
- Implement robust key management systems to control access and rotation.
- Regularly update encryption protocols to adhere to current security standards.
- Audit access logs to monitor who accesses encrypted data.
- Educate users about security best practices related to encryption.